comphelper/source/misc/compbase.cxx | 5 ----- include/comphelper/compbase.hxx | 1 - 2 files changed, 6 deletions(-)
New commits: commit 9f5188173a4a37a9d41ee90a5555874f1f17136e Author: Mike Kaganski <mike.kagan...@collabora.com> AuthorDate: Sat Dec 25 19:29:32 2021 +0100 Commit: Jan-Marek Glogowski <glo...@fbihome.de> CommitDate: Sat Dec 25 23:35:39 2021 +0100 Revert "Init WeakComponentImplHelperBase::m_bDisposed" This reverts commit c1f21a6ce6491ac82a022502c618e2758d3b3a31. Reason for revert: a better fix is implemented in commit f0c0c62c10e4ffdb9ce44202e2540d2f39a9fcb5 author Noel Grandin <noel.gran...@collabora.co.uk> date Sat Dec 25 11:43:11 2021 +0200 uninitialised field in comphelper::WeakComponentImplHelperBase That change allows to keep the ctor implicitly defined and inline. Change-Id: Icb8064ebc77d4120d279d30df5de4ebee5479b4b Reviewed-on: https://gerrit.libreoffice.org/c/core/+/127474 Tested-by: Jenkins Reviewed-by: Jan-Marek Glogowski <glo...@fbihome.de> diff --git a/comphelper/source/misc/compbase.cxx b/comphelper/source/misc/compbase.cxx index b8a207ceedb1..6e2019a255ae 100644 --- a/comphelper/source/misc/compbase.cxx +++ b/comphelper/source/misc/compbase.cxx @@ -11,11 +11,6 @@ namespace comphelper { -WeakComponentImplHelperBase::WeakComponentImplHelperBase() - : m_bDisposed(false) -{ -} - WeakComponentImplHelperBase::~WeakComponentImplHelperBase() {} // css::lang::XComponent diff --git a/include/comphelper/compbase.hxx b/include/comphelper/compbase.hxx index ce3e44b3732e..5b7e1f7ba7a1 100644 --- a/include/comphelper/compbase.hxx +++ b/include/comphelper/compbase.hxx @@ -31,7 +31,6 @@ class COMPHELPER_DLLPUBLIC WeakComponentImplHelperBase : public cppu::OWeakObjec public css::lang::XComponent { public: - WeakComponentImplHelperBase(); virtual ~WeakComponentImplHelperBase() override; // css::lang::XComponent